Output 34b7c22b3fe47d249329b57e36c050789b11395b5c19ec23dbb2e6e2efe9f534:0

value
28539998
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ca29ffdde5209e7758da4ac0a8665fda3ecb28ac OP_EQUALVERIFY OP_CHECKSIG
address
Ldeu58wgCNPFy8ZAWjeeppeNtGxBsUqfvu
transaction
34b7c22b3fe47d249329b57e36c050789b11395b5c19ec23dbb2e6e2efe9f534
spent
true